Another day in Paradise

The small town wakes up slowly from the hunting night. Fat Phil, sheriff deputy in charge of the night dispatch, is writing his report. Fat Phil is obviously not his name and nobody would dare use this tender nickname in front of the temperamental police officer, but that is how he is known around town. He is a bit surprised, he got three calls reporting a noise disturbance on Elm street and four more calls from citizens reporting missing relatives. As far as he can recall the night dispatch never got these many calls. He shrugs, the sheriff will deal with it, he has to go home and get some rest.

At the Sinclair’s everybody is still asleep. After hunting night, which happens generally two to three times a week, nobody wakes up before noon. The rest of the time, the family tries to keep a rhythm similar to their preys’. It makes blending in much easier.
